Fukuyama Station (福山駅, Fukuyama-eki) is a railway station in Fukuyama, Hiroshima, Japan, operated by West Japan Railway Company (JR West).

Fukuyama Station is served by the following JR West lines.
The Sanyo Shinkansen has 2 elevated platforms on the outer edge, with 2 tracks in the middle for trains not stopping at this station on the 3rd floor. The conventional lines have a total of 3 platforms serving 6 tracks on the ground level.

Fukuyama Station opened on 11 September 1891.[1]
The station was built next to the main courtyard of Fukuyama Castle. The main tower of the castle is within sight of the platforms.
